.marquee {
  width: 100%;
  display: flex;
  gap: 15px;
  position: relative;
  padding: 28px 0;
  background-color: var(--primary-color);
}
.marquee__content {
  display: flex;
  gap: 15px;
  transform: translateX(0);
  animation: marquee 40s linear infinite;
}
.marquee__content span {
  font-size: var(--text-x-small);
  line-height: 1em;
  white-space: nowrap;
  text-transform: uppercase;
  color: var(--white-color);
  font-weight: 700;
  display: flex;
  gap: 30px;
  align-items: center;
  letter-spacing: 2px;
}
.marquee__content span i {
  background-color: var(--quaternary-color);
}
@media (max-width: 991px) {
  .marquee__content span i {
    width: 16px;
    height: 16px;
  }
}
@media (max-width: 768px) {
  .marquee__content span i {
    width: 14px;
    height: 14px;
  }
}

@keyframes marquee {
  0% {
    transform: translateX(0);
  }
  100% {
    transform: translateX(-50%);
  }
}

/*# sourceMappingURL=marquee-list.css.map */
